Requirement Analysis RF engineer analyzes the requirement from the customers. The task could be dimensioning and simulation, current network evaluation or electromagnetic background measurement. Network Dimensioning Network dimensioning is the most general activity in pre-planning phase. Network dimension could be designed by 3 ways. It may come directly from the customer, or from the designing on map. When there is current network available, the current network analysis or new site survey will possibly be committed. Simulation Simulation with some planning tools is very helpful for the network dimensioning. It provides a way to check the accuracy of the planning. During the simulation, the propagation model has to be chosen. It may be chosen by adopting the model of similar terrain that we have, or getting from model tuning (CW test). Network Evaluation Evaluate the whole network performance. For the wireless part, the evaluation is normally made by drive test and KPI analysis.

Electromagnetic Background Test In order to avoid the possible interference after network implementation, electromagnetic background test is committed to make sure the frequency source is clear and usable. Pre-planning Report Combine all the activities done to a report, and get approval from customers.

RF Survey Discussion The customer will pass the job request to the team leader OR Huawei will propose the site survey plan to customer. The job requests have to be issued by the customer 2-3 days before the actual site survey date. The content have to include the site name, coordinate, coordinate projection type and time plan to finish all the site survey. The team leader have to consider also the method that the customer want the site survey to be perform since some of the site survey will be done together with the site acquisition that will slow down the whole site survey progress. In addition, the customer may like to send some engineers to join the site survey RF Survey Preparation The template of RF Survey Preparation Check List can be used to perform the site survey and customization is performed when required. The engineer has to make sure that the Site Survey Kit is ready with digital camera, GPS and compass before the site survey is started. The digital map has to be ready so that the site survey can be performed smoother and easier. The site survey schedule can be completed with the help of team leader and then obtain the approval from the team leader. RF Survey The RF survey is performed in this stage either with engineer from customer or done by Huawei engineer. For more detailed about the site survey method, please refer to the RF Survey Guideline document. The information obtained from the site survey is filled into the On-Site RF Survey Report (XXX Site).
12/22/2011
Page7, Total21
Huawei RNP Work Flow RF Survey Report After finished the site survey, RF engineer should fill the information obtained from the site survey into the RF Survey Report which is perhaps detailed as possible as we can including the photos around the site location etc, under the request from customer. And after finished all sites survey, RF engineer will fill the site information into the RF Survey Summary. Engineering parameter Through the site survey, RF Engineer obtains the information of each site, so the Site Database needs to be refreshed exactly. Its very important to be refreshed uniquely and real time for it is used through the whole project (including optimization).

Cell Name/Cell ID The cell naming method, Cell ID, CGI and NCC are obtained from the customer. The customer may provide the cell naming method or the engineer may propose the cell naming method to the customer and get the approval from the customer. Frequency/PN Planning The team leader is responsible to obtain the information includes the total spectrum available, starting and ending of the ARFCN from the customer. Then, the team leader is responsible to determine the frequency reuse pattern and the frequency hopping method that going to implemented in the project. This may include the total number of channels dedicated for BCCH and total number of channels for TCH. In addition, the TCH reuse pattern such as 1X3 or 1X1 reuse pattern is also determined in this stage. The team leader may call for meeting to discuss this issue internally to find out the most suitable frequency plan that suit the frequency available and then send the final frequency plan for customer approval. For CDMA and WCDMA planning, there is a general guideline for the PN/SN planning. Coverage/Capacity Highlights In some projects that have high coverage requirements, the site designs have to be determined to ensure the customer satisfaction. In this stage, the team leader has to get the proper input either from customer or marketing department. The consideration may include the implementation of dual CDU solution, type of combiner used, type of high gain antenna and type of feeder used. This consideration is mainly for dual band network. The engineers have to consider how to absorb and control the dual-band network traffic. The parameters such as the value of CRO, type of HO ( Layer HO or PBGT HO ), HO thresholds, other vendors parameters studies and proposal to change other vendor parameters have to be considered so that the traffic can be distributed more evenly.
12/22/2011
Page9, Total21
Parameter Planning Consideration In this stage, the default parameters such as the types of handover that are going to be activated, CRO setting for traffic sharing, various types of thresholds, for more detailed about the parameters using, please refer to the RNP Default Parameter setting, (including Dual-band parameter setting) document, have to be determined and then sent to customer for notification and approval. The default parameters in this stage are not meant to generate the complete BSC data but more towards letting the customer knows the general picture of the whole network. All the issues above are combined and a formal report Network Planning Concept has to be delivered to customer when the design concept is finalized. This planning concept will be used both for Huawei engineer and the customer to communicate with regional teams if there are. This process also ensures the customer knows well the planning concept and make the near future work can be performed smoother. RNP Acceptance Criteria and Method In this stage, the KPI definition and KPI target have to be set with the input from customer due to different way of defining the measurement parameters. Huawei engineer may propose the measurement method if there are no specified requirements given by the customer. And then outputs the RNO Acceptance Criteria document. But the KPI targets have to be discussed carefully due to the KPI targets are affecting the future workload. The RNO Acceptance Criteria document is sent to customer for approval when it is finalized with the co-operation from Huawei marketing.
Practical Planning The team leader distributes the planning work to RNP engineer. The engineer does the practical planning such as Frequency/PN planning, Neighbor planning with the Network Planning Concept.

The planning concepts are obtained from the previous stage and will be the conceptual input in this stage. Frequency/PN and NBR Planning After the required manpower is obtained, the work is distributed to the engineers to finish the frequency and NBR planning. The inputs such as Sites coordinate and the azimuths can be obtained from the site survey Available spectrum and ARFCN, planning concept, hopping method and digital maps can be obtain based on the input from the site survey stage. After all the designs are done, tools to check on the single way neighbor, co-channel and adjacent channel is used to verify the work results produced. The changes are made accordingly and recorded in the Planning Evaluation Record. This document will be the proof for the verification work done and will sent to Headquarter for recording purpose. Proposal Approval The approvals, Network Planning Proposal and RNP proposal Approval Report, have to be obtained from the team leader and the team leader is responsible to send the work to customer for approval. At this stage, the complete cells parameters and cells properties are configured and filled into the RNP Data Configuration Table. The cells parameters such as HO type, thresholds, frequencies, neighbors and other parameters are obtained from the documents that planned internally and approved by the customer. The RNP Cell Data Configuration will be use to generate the database for all the cells that are going to put on service. After the data is verified, the data that in the RNP Data Configuration Table is sent to the Data Configuration Center to generate the BSC data (Database) for the network. And after generating the DBF, the Data Configuration Center will send it to the local RNO engineer and the local BSS engineer. 12/22/2011 Confidential Information of Huawei. No Spreading without Permission Page11, Total21
ON-Site Check According to the RNP Default Parameter setting (possibly including Dual-Band parameter setting) document, the BSC data has to be checked and changes have to be made accordingly due to some default values are different with what required when generating the BSC data. It is STRONGLY recommended to check all the data again by RNO and BSS Engineer after all the changes else there maybe problems when doing the optimization that causes by data configuration.

Cutover/Launch (BSC Cutover or Site Launch) During implementation period, Huawei will begin optimization only when a certain number of continuous sites are put on service (for example, 90% of the continuous sites are put on service). For the specified optimization project where there is no site launch at all, the first step is to collect and check site database (engineering parameter table). DT Optimization / KPI Optimization DT optimization and KPI optimization are committed at the same time. According to the plan of project, self-check should be involved to make clear whether the network quality achieve acceptance criterion after X weeks optimization. If acceptance criterion has been achieved and the acceptance time has not arrived, the project moves to Network Monitoring process. Otherwise, analyze the failure reason. If it is because of network optimization, enhance the optimization devotion. If it is because of other reasons, transfer the problem to local or remote Technical Support until the criteria are met, or just present the explanation. In the end, the RPO project moves into network acceptance process. Network Monitoring / Technical Support If acceptance can not be done according to the plan because of the reasons other than network optimization, it is necessary to co-ordinate project team, local office and company support team to stress on tracking and settling the network problem. So the support what we said here includes optimization team, R&D team and marketing team, not only optimization technical support team. Network Acceptance According to network acceptance criterion and method, confirm the optimization result with customers.

DT Preparation Before DT optimization, the engineer is required to work out the drive test plan such as test purpose, which route to go, test method, duration to finish the plan, test car, test equipment and etc. DT Preparation Checklist is helpful to do self-check. Drive Test Either the engineer or the sub-contractor performs the drive test. The obtained result will be analysis by the engineer and 2 reports (Drive Test Analysis Report and Drive Test Report) are generated and sent to team leader for approval. The appropriate reasons have to given if the continuous 10 samples collected have low signal or bad quality. The team leader then passes the report to the customer for approval and in the same time show the new launch network performance to the customer. Please refer to the Optimization and FAT Test Standard for more information about the Drive Test method. The drive test analysis can be done based on the urgency of the network situation. If a lot of problems found during drive test, the data have to be sent back ASAP and then correct the problems accordingly. DT Data Analysis When analyzing the drive test data, we have to record the time, position, phenomenon where there is network problem, specify the reasons and propose possible solutions. DT Data analysis table is applied to every time of drive test. After DT analysis, estimate whether the result can meet the target requirement. If the result meets the target, confirm the work with team leader. Result confirmation Finish the DT optimization according to DT Data analysis table and DT optimization Bi-weekly report.

Traffic Statistic Data In optimization phase, obtain the traffic statistics from OMC every day. Normally the statistics is of previous day. Network Monitoring According to the statistics data, find out the abnormal site or cell, for example, no traffic, no handoff, call drop, etc. The abnormal cell is normally caused by the hardware failure. All these cells are analyzed by the BSC/RNP engineer and they will start the work to correct it then. The RF engineer also can initiate the BSC engineer to solve the hardware related issues when some problems about the hardware are found in the system. Problem analysis / Terms of Solution / Discussion / Solution Implement During optimization, worst cells are listed out based on the KPI items, and they may be named as problem cell here. The problem cells are analyzed and the proper changes are proposed to the customer. The proposal may include how to solve current network problems such as add/relocate TRX, parameters changes and etc. The main purpose is to improve the total performance of the network. All the more complex solution can also be documented and sent to RNP support department. At the same time, the product suggestion can also be given to improve network capability and the efficiency of the work. After the problem cells proposal and the change request are ready, the discussion with customer is held and the parameters changes are done after the meeting. It is suggested that the meeting should be held earlier so that the parameters changes can be perform in the same date after the meeting with the customer. The second suggestion is try to keep the records of the parameters changes so that the same parameters values wont be performed again and again.

Problem identification & description When the on-site engineer ask for technical support from specific regions or headquarter, he may fill the Problem Feedback Form and send to regional / headquarter technical supporter or upload the problem through Huawei CRMS (Customer Request Management System), and the technical supporter will response those requests. Regional technical support There are several regional technical support platforms in AP, CIS, MENA, SA, etc. When the technical support experts there get the support request, they will deal with problem directly or through CRMS system, and try to solve the problem with on-site engineer finally. Technical support of HQ If some problems cant be solved at regional technical support platform, they will flow to headquarter technical support center. Then the technical support experts there will continue to deal with them. Headquarter technical support team includes experts from R&D, BSS and RNP. Solution implement / Result confirming With the assistance from regional or headquarter technical support team, the on-site engineer discuss the solution with customers and then implement it. If the problem has been solved, notify H&Q technical support to close the problem. For typical problem or important problem, problem investigation report should be generated to customers.

In the process of Planning Concept, the KPI have been defined and agreed with the customer. The formal document RNP Acceptance Criteria and Method has to be produced and signed both by the marketing department and the project manager. This document normally is done after the contract is secured. After the optimization for some time and all the KPI values have passed the target value as defined in the KPI document, the FAT can be initiated and Network Optimization Report is prepared and sent to the customer to end the project. The FAT criteria have to be considered in the report that may include the drive test result and the breakdown of the KPI targets. Then the report is sent to the team leader for approval and then for customer approval. Complete optimization After getting the approval of the optimization, all optimization items finish. Backup the BSC data in the network, and pigeonhole all project documents to company server according to RNP Document Guideline.
